SMB共有を別のボリュームにマウントする

SMB共有を別のボリュームにマウントする

CentOS 6 サーバーには現在、次のボリュームがあります。

/boot
/

マウントされたSMB共有から新しいボリュームを作成できますか?たとえば、

/nas

現在、この共有はfstabによって/mnt/nasにマウントされていますが、/下にはありません。全体/ボリュームをこのSMB共有にバックアップする必要があります。

ベストアンサー1

あるマウントポイントから別のマウントポイントにボリュームを移動する一般的な方法は次のとおりです。

1) 新しいマウントポイントを作成します。

mkdir /nas

2) 前のマウントポイントで SMB 共有をアンマウントします。

umount /mnt/nas

3) お気に入りのテキストエディタで /etc/fstab を開き、「/mnt/nas」を「/nas」に変更します。

${EDITOR:-editor} /etc/fstab

4) 新しいマウントポイントに SMB 共有をマウントします。

mount /nas

5) 不要になったので、前のマウントポイントを削除します。

rmdir /mnt/nas

しかし、これは問題を解決できないかもしれません本物問題は、「/nas」がまだ「/」の下にあるためです。

バックアップ時にどのプログラムを使用しますか?

これらの中には、ディレクトリをスキップしたり(あなたの場合は「/mnt/nas」および/または「/nas」をスキップしたいかもしれません)、ファイルシステムに残ることができるオプションがあります(あなたの場合は2つディレクトリを作成する必要があります)「/」の1つと「/boot」の1つ)。

可能であれば、1つのファイルシステムに滞在できるバックアッププログラムを見つけることをお勧めします。 「/dev」、「/proc」、「/run」、「/sys」などもスキップしたい可能性が高いです。これには多くの入力が必要であるため、(医師)ファイルシステムをスキップすることを忘れる可能性があります。

バックアップ先を指定する方がはるかに簡単です。これ「/」バックアッププログラムを最初に実行し、次に「/boot」バックアッププログラムを実行する必要がある場合でも、そのファイルシステムに残ります。

「cp」、「rsync」、および「tar」の場合、探しているオプションは「--one-file-system」です。

おすすめ記事